White Chocolate Almond Biscotti
Sale price
$25.00
Crunchy almond biscotti studded with creamy white chocolate — a perfect balance of sweetness and texture.
Crunchy almond biscotti studded with creamy white chocolate — a perfect balance of sweetness and texture.